         <title>G1 Phase</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542302638</link>
         <description><![CDATA[<div>The G1 phase is between when mitosis ends and when DNA replication starts. During this phase the cell grows and gets ready for DNA replication to start.</div>]]></description>

         <title>S Phase</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542317988</link>
         <description><![CDATA[<div>The S phase is just the one where the DNA is replicated. It is between G1 and G2.</div>]]></description>

         <title>G2 Phase</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542324256</link>
         <description><![CDATA[<div>The G2 phase is when the cell grows really fast in preparation for mitosis. It is between S phase and mitosis.</div>]]></description>

         <title>Prophase</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542334424</link>
         <description><![CDATA[<div>Prophase is the first step of mitosis. During this step the chromosomes become visible and the envelope disappears.</div>]]></description>

         <title>Telophase</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542566142</link>
         <description><![CDATA[<div>Telophase is the last step of mitosis where the separate nuclei are formed on opposite sides of the cell.</div>]]></description>

         <title>Cytokinesis</title>
         <author>8694253</author>
         <link>https://padlet.com/8694253/93kwp79oufaz4eiv/wish/542573735</link>
         <description><![CDATA[<div>Cytokinesis is the last stage of the cell cycle where the cell breaks apart into two daughter cells.</div>]]></description>
